Understanding Majesty Plants
Majesty plants, also known as Ravenala madagascariensis, are native to Madagascar but are now grown in various parts of the world for their striking appearance and lush foliage. These plants are characterized by their large, banana-like leaves that spread out in a fan shape. Majesty plants can grow up to 30 feet tall and are often used as ornamental plants in gardens and landscapes.
